i’m using bc n spinning reels

just my noob opinion on stren sonic braid

  • their 30lbs is thinner than power pro’s & spider’s 20lbs
  • its just so hard to break the 30lbs line. even by thumbing my spool lock when my lure got stuck, it is so hard to break the main line. it starts to fray only after a month of usage n i fish 2-3-4 days a week n at least 2 days of casting either for toman or pb. n i’ve not lost a single fish becoz of my mainline breaking. its always the split rings, the hooks or the swivel that gave way 1st.
    -sorry la, i donno whether its noisy or quiet.
  • never got into a messy tangle b4 so no comment.
    -i bought the 30lbs 300 yards pack for rm108, 8lbs 125yards for rm58. both from kepong tackle. so if u want more value for ur money better buy the 300 yards packing la.

i always fish for toman in snaggy area so i got the 30lbs but i think the 20lbs will be able to do the job well too. the next braid that i’m buying will be a 20lbs stren sonic braid with glidecoat technology.[:D]

10-25lb rods…

buy a 15lb stren or sufix…connected to about 2m 60lb sufix invisiline or seaguar..
buy a 20lb stren or sufix…connected to about 120cm of 80lb cable sevenstrand

let the rod do its job and this braid will last to an extent…always buy in a bulk spool at
least 300m…

put a mono of the same poundage about 1/4 (usually tape down with masking tape)
connect them with the reverse uni knot…spool braid on…can really safe your used
length of braids…
